  • The study was aimed to develop a torso-type dress form representing body features of the female fashion models in Korea. To fulfill this purpose, 5 female fashion models aged between 20 and 26 having the average body measurements of professional fashion models in Korea were selected and their 3-D whole body scanned data were analysed. The 3-D whole body scanning method enabled to generate a virtual female fashion model within the CAD system by measuring the subjects' body shapes and sizes. In addition, the virtual model's body data led the development of a standard female fashion model dress form for the efficient fashion show preparation. In order to manufacture the real dress form for female fashion models, 3-D printing technology was adopted. The consequent results are as follows: (1) the body measurements (unit: cm) of the developed dress form were: biacromion length, 36.0, bust point to bust point, 16.6, front/back interscye lengths, 32.0/33.0, neck point to breast point, 26.0, neck point to breast point to waist line, 41.5, waist front/back lengths, 34.5/38.5, waist to hip length, 24.0, bust circumference, 85.0, underbust circumference, 75.0, waist circumference, 65.0, hip circumference, 92.0. (2) the body measurements differences between the developed and existing dress forms were highlighted with the body measurements of neck point to breast point and waist to hip length. (3) the body shape features of the developed dress form showed that bust, shoulder blade, shoulder slope, abdomen and back waist line to hip line parts were more realistically manufactured.

현대 디지털 패션쇼에 나타난 하이브리드 디지털 문화적 특성 (Cultural Features in Modern Digital Fashion Shows Focusing on Hybrid Digital Culture)

  • Purpose of this study is to analyze the meaning of the hybrid digital culture and to find out the features of digital fashion shows appearing in the period of the hybrid digital culture as there have been almost no studies on the hybrid cultural values in the fashion shows and on the diachronic socio-cultural viewpoint of fashion show. The characteristics of hybrid digital culture were identified through the analysis of cases, and they were organized into three for this study; 'non-economic creativity', 'interactive communication' and 'transcendence'. Based on these characteristics, the features of hybrid digital cultures in the modern digital fashion shows were classified into the digitalization of presentation form and the acceptance by audience of digitalization using case studies. The features of digital fashion shows which appear through the presentation form in the digital fashion shows are as follows; 'Expansion of presentation media of runway' and 'Destruction of component factors of runway'. The features of digital fashion show in the perspective of audience's acceptance of digitalization are as follows; 'Audience's field experience through the live video', 'Participation by audience in interactive manner' and, 'Immersion in the virtual reality by the audiences'.

디지털 영상을 활용한 패션쇼의 커뮤니케이션 특성 (Communication Characteristics of Fashion Shows Using Digital Images)

  • 홍혜림;김영인
    • 복식
    • /
    • 제64권6호
    • /
    • pp.1-15
    • /
    • 2014
  • In the fashion industry, the thing that shows the latest trends and makes issues is the fashion show. The function of fashion shows is changing from a promotional mean to a method of communication with customers. Recently, some fashion shows have used digital images and omitted traditional parts of a fashion show such as models, stages, garments, music and audiences. In this study, 30 fashion shows that used digital images were selected from the 2000-2010 collections of Paris, Milan, London and New York, and its communication characteristics were analyzed and discussed. The three categories of the communication characteristics are as follows: First, the shows used digital images as stage sceneries or effects to create desired stage effects. The digital images were used as extra tools to reinforce the concept of the fashion show. Second, the fashion shows used real-time videos to extend its presentation into the virtual space. The interactive videos were designed to encourage audiences to actively participate in the show. Third, the digital images were the focus of the show for the internet-only digital fashion shows. Since the Internet is not constrained by time or space, multi-faceted, communication between audiences and fashion designers or among audiences is possible. In addition, the number of audience it can reach is higher than traditional fashion shows. Digital images will be used more often in the fashion shows. In the future, fashion shows will try to become more interactive with audiences through the use of new digital image technology.

디지털 시대의 의상 디자인 개발에 관한 연구 (A Study of Clothing Design in the Digital Age)

  • This study shows that clothes to be just the same as the real thing can be Produced through the third dimension computer graphics, and then presents that not only the area of fashion design can be expanded in the virtual reality field by doing the simulation of the fashion show, but also the information can be made the real time public ownership and the communication can be fulfilled smoothly. In this study, analyzing the third dimension computer graphic programs to be used much at present, Alias Wavefront Company's Maya software which was the most effective in the clothes simulation and the clothes CAD SGS OptiTex 8.7 which went well substitutive for it were used of them. The conclusions of this study that got through the work manufacture are as follows: The first, if the file manufacturing in the clothes CAD by using the computer was stored, the pattern used 3D simulation was available because it could be summoned in 3D software. The second, if the data of DXF form in Maya program was summoned, they could not be applied by Maya Cloth supported in Nurbs only because they were recognized as the DXF_layer. So the curve along the outer lines of the pattern was drawn and Maya Cloth was applied to be possible to get the natural silhouette of clothes. The third, when the clothes were manufactured by 3D, if the draping character was applied according to the textile special quality, not only the control of textile's thickness, weight, quality feeling, and silhouette was available, but also the clothes were available to graft the special textile materials. The fourth, the natural motion of model was produced by capturing the actual model's walking action In order to produce the fashion show motion and also the dynamic fashion show was available by the angle of camera, the establishment of lighting, and etc. in the final rendering. The clothes manufactured by 3D are available to change the design by changing the materials, or by adding the details, or by utilizing the special materials on clothes. Therefore, the trial and error following at the clothes manufacture can be reduced. But the elevation of the rendering speed, the price down, the strengthening of personal security, and etc. are required.
